DEFINITION OF TERMS:

The Chief Medical Officer of Health has outlined three levels of COVID-19 outbreak:

  • Outbreak Prevention—No residents or staff showing any symptoms of COVID-19
  • Under Investigation— At least one resident or staff member who exhibit any of the symptoms of COVID-19
  • Confirmed—Any one individual (resident or staff) laboratory confirmed to have COVID-19

You will be contacted if your loved one is displaying any symptoms of COVID-19. All families will be notified if there is a probable and/or confirmed outbreak at the centre where their loved one lives.

It is important to know that COVID-19 symptoms are similar to the symptoms of many other viruses, including respiratory infections and influenza. In continuing care and supportive living environments such as ours, it is not unusual for two or more individuals to exhibit symptoms such as fever, cough, diarrhea, runny nose, etc. While these symptoms do not mean a certain diagnosis of COVID-19, we are following all protocols and will test anyone with symptoms and implement additional precautionary measures until the results are known.
